Fig. 2: Knockdown of RUNX1 inhibited USP10-induced PMT in GBM.

From: USP10 deubiquitinates RUNX1 and promotes proneural-to-mesenchymal transition in glioblastoma

Fig. 2

A Levels of USP10, RUNX1, PN markers (Olig2 and PDGFRα) and MES markers (YKL-40, MET, and COL5A1) in U251 and GBM1 cells expressing control vector/USP10 or shCtrl/shRUNX1. Transwell assays were used to assess cell invasion (B) and migration (C) after indicated treatments. Scale bar: 100 μm. Right panel shows the quantification. D Proliferation of indicated cells. E, F Representative images showing the in vivo bioluminescence of GBM. Photons/s/cm2/steradian was represented by colored scale bars. Each group contains 10 mice. G, H Representative Kaplan–Meier survival curves showing the survival rate of indicated groups of mice. I Representative images of HE staining of intracranial xenografts. **p < 0.01; ***p < 0.001.
